Candidate-reported interview process

The process mostly involved asking if I knew anyone working there, which didn't really relate to the job itself. It felt like a family business, and if you didn't know someone already there, you probably weren't getting the job. Pretty much a nepotistic setup.

I was told it would be a group interview, but it wasn't. They said they'd get back to me in 48 hours, but never did, even after I emailed. They asked me about my experience, teamwork, and how I'd handle difficult customers.

It was a single-stage interview that lasted about 30 minutes. Two people interviewed me and asked typical sales-related questions. The vibe was friendly and welcoming. No specific preparation was needed. They asked me to sell a pen to them. It was a straightforward process, nothing too challenging.

Common B&Q Sales Consultant interview questions

A focused selection of the most detailed candidate-submitted questions.

  1. 1

    What is good customer service to you?

  2. 2

    What is your understanding of DIY?

  3. 3

    Describe your biggest achievement.

  4. 4

    How would you prioritise 5 jobs?
